Max Verstappen stars in a humorous Michelin moment. During a Michelin convention, Max Verstappen became the subject of a funny anecdote.

Max Verstappen 2024 F1

Do you remember the 2021 Azerbaijan Grand Prix? Well, a photo from that race has taken center stage in a curious interaction involving Max Verstappen and… Michelin.

With four laps to go before the checkered flag, the Dutch driver, who had dominated the weekend up to that point, was forced to retire due to an issue with one of his tires. That incident seemed to pave the way for Lewis Hamilton to claim the championship, although the Mercedes driver made a mistake during the restart and failed to capitalize on what could have been a huge advantage.

Returning to Max Verstappen, an image from that moment caused a stir and is now the focal point of this Michelin anecdote. After stepping out of his Red Bull, the Dutchman literally kicked the “culprit” tire, sparking a wave of criticism against Pirelli.

What does Michelin have to do with it?
These are the days of meetings and ceremonies marking the start of the new season. It was no different for Michelin, which decided to use the photo of Max Verstappen in Baku to celebrate its presence in motorsport.

“Life-Changing Driving Experiences,” read the presentation displayed during the convention organized by the French brand. The statement was accompanied by two images, as shown in photos shared by attendees on social media.

Alongside the image of Max Verstappen, highlighting competitors’ issues, was a photo from the Formula E championship, where Michelin had been the official tire supplier for many years.

This amusing choice brought back memories for fans of one of the key races in a 2021 season that will not be easily forgotten.
